Patriot ACT v. Fourth Amendment Patriot Act
The Patriot Act marginalizes privacy protections afforded American citizens under the Fourth Amendment by limiting the scope of antecedent justification and judicial oversight. The Fourth Amendment loophole of third party information has encouraged the FBI and other intelligence agencies to collect massive amounts of online information about private citizens, including persons who are not the subject of any investigations. Although collecting third party information about a person is no longer stringently protected after the Patriot Act was made into law, monitoring and recording the online activity of private citizens requires a warrant according to Katz v. United States and Kyllo v. United States. The relaxation of privacy protections by the Patriot Act therefore violates the spirit of the Fourth Amendment and should be declared unconstitutional.

Discovering Statistics Music Valence and Gender Influence
A person's state of arousal has been shown to have an impact on how well remembered an event is, such that the more traumatic or relaxing the circumstances, the better or worse a person will recall the event, respectively. This can be shown by the word recall performance of subjects exposed to relaxing or stimulating music. What is novel about the findings from the current study is that the effect of music differs significantly by gender, such that women appear unaffected by relaxing music and react as expected to stimulating music. In contrast, men perform worse when listening to either type of music; with relaxing music have the biggest negative influence.
